Dr. Patti Ashley brings over four decades of expertise in special education, child development, and psychology to her transformational work as an author, TEDx speaker, psychotherapist, coach, and professional development educator. Based in Boulder, Colorado, she is the founder of Authenticity Architects, where her signature heart-centered approach helps clients rewire limiting beliefs, heal deep-rooted shame, and reconnect with their truest selves.
Most of us know we're enough, logically. But why doesn’t it feel that way? In this raw and powerful conversation, we dive deep into healing shame through the body, not just the mind. Dr. Patti Ashley explains how early childhood conditioning creates subconscious patterns that shape our identity, self-worth, and nervous system response.
We talk about perfectionism, people-pleasing, emotional repression, and why true healing requires compassion, repetition, and somatic awareness. If you’ve ever felt broken, not enough, or stuck in emotional cycles, this episode will change the way you see yourself.
We also explore the difference between logical healing and embodied transformation, and how grief, shame, and suppressed emotions live in our cells. Plus, actionable steps to start feeling again, safely.
